Initially, coats of arms were awarded to specific individuals, not an entire family, and were related to that person's exploits, battles, or social status. With the passage of time, the shield of Ocasio became hereditary, becoming a distinctive emblem of the family lineage and thus being linked to the surname Ocasio.
Legacy: Although the coat of arms may be associated with Ocasio, we must keep in mind that they were traditionally granted to individuals. This implies that not all people with the Ocasio surname have a legal right to the Ocasio-related crest, especially if they cannot prove a direct lineage to the original holder of the crest. Likewise, it is possible to find variations in the shields for the surname Ocasio, since they could have been granted to individuals from different families even if they share the surname Ocasio.
